M5.00 Earthquake – 48 km SW of Balangonan, Philippines
29 July 2026, 13:23 UTC · 1 month ago · Data: USGS
A magnitude 5.00 earthquake struck 48 km SW of Balangonan, Philippines on 29 July 2026, 13:23 UTC, at a depth of 64 km. This was a moderate earthquake often felt widely, with possible minor damage.
